How they compare
Hong Kong currently reports 1.1% against 1.0% in Netherlands, a difference of 0.1%.
That makes Hong Kong's figure about 1.2 times Netherlands's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 6 shared years of data; in 2017 it was Netherlands ahead.
Hong Kong ranks 166th and Netherlands ranks 168th of 178 countries.
Across the 2 decades both report, Hong Kong averaged higher in 1 and Netherlands in 1.
